How Common Is The Last Name Whitinger? popularity and diffusion

The surname is the 699,651st most frequent last name at a global level, held by around 1 in 17,310,085 people. Whitinger is mostly found in The Americas, where 93 percent of Whitinger live; 93 percent live in North America and 93 percent live in Anglo-North America.

This last name is most common in The United States, where it is carried by 410 people, or 1 in 884,046. In The United States Whitinger is most frequent in: Indiana, where 19 percent are found, Iowa, where 8 percent are found and Washington, where 8 percent are found. Not including The United States this last name occurs in one country. It also occurs in Canada, where 3 percent are found.

Whitinger Family Population Trend historical fluctuation

The prevalency of Whitinger has changed through the years. In The United States the number of people who held the Whitinger surname increased 270 percent between 1880 and 2014.
